Transaction 67d2800787c54ea06183f07b7b917925171c434dea4962db1f95d84c3db0379a

1 Input
2 Outputs
  • 67d2800787c54ea06183f07b7b917925171c434dea4962db1f95d84c3db0379a:0
  • value  122810
    address  36BpFicxWzKXfzbvArgH8DAoBnvMW3hXaV
  • 67d2800787c54ea06183f07b7b917925171c434dea4962db1f95d84c3db0379a:1
  • value  56563140
    address  3BrKFKgaQsyrricGbqEAHfK1NDNBa4ApJC